Spanish Unipost Turnover Up 15.7 Pct Y/Y 2005

Spanish private postal services provider Unipost reported a 78.6 mln euro ($96.3 mln) turnover for 2005, up 15.7 pct year-on-year, on April 18, 2006.

Unipost international distribution network generated 5.7 pct of the total. It is operated in cooperation with global express delivery and logistic group DHL, owned by German postal service operator Deutsche Post.

Unipost delivered 460 million letters and packages, up 9.0 pct, and plans to increase their number to 510 million in 2006.

At present, Unipost provides services to over 15,000 customers in Spain. The company runs 170 offices and employs more than 4,000.

(Note: Unless otherwise stated, all figures/comparisons are for 2005/2004.)
